    Hello There,

    I have IBM thinkpad 600e with 128 mb memory and pentium II . Its really slow sometimes and I wanted speed this up. Do u think meomry upgrade to 256 MB would help ?


    Many Thanks
  2. Nodsu Newcomer, in training

    It would most certainly improve things a lot (unless you are running DOS).

    You may need to do a BIOS upgrade to make the thing recognise 256MB.

    What is BIOS ?



  4. Nodsu Newcomer, in training

    BIOS is a piece of special software on a chip on the system motherboard. It is responsible for starting up the computer and initialising critical hardware (including RAM). You can download an updated version from IBM/Lenovo.
